WebFeb 18, 2024 · If you lose your job through no fault of your own, the Court may lower or stop the support until you find a new job. But if you quit or get fired, the Court usually will not change the order. Need help? Call Legal Services Alabama at 1-866-456-4995 This information is Copyright 2008 Alabama State Bar. Last Review and Update: Feb 18, 2024 WebApr 29, 2024 · Most states terminate child support obligations when a child reaches age of majority or graduates from high school. Other states extend child support payments until the child turns 21 or even longer for adult children enrolled in a post-secondary institution or for adult children with disabilities. Age of Majority
